170: Meetings Don’t Have to Suck

Why do so many meetings leave people feeling drained instead of productive?

Meet Heather. It’s 8 p.m. and she’s still staring at her laptop. Her days are packed with back-to-back meetings, leaving no time to think, plan, or actually do the work. By the end of the day, she feels exhausted, behind, and disconnected from the life waiting for her outside the screen.

In this episode, Jay sits down with Mamie Kanfer Stewart, founder of Modern Manager and author of Momentum. Together, they unpack why most meetings fail, how poor meeting culture quietly drains energy and productivity, and what leaders can do to reclaim time, attention, and focus.

About Our Guest

Mamie Kanfer Stewart is the founder of Modern Manager, host of The Modern Manager Podcast, and author of Momentum. She works with leaders and organizations to improve communication, collaboration, and meeting culture through practical systems that help teams work more effectively and intentionally.
